## Canary Gating Rules

Every Driftgate deploy starts at 5% traffic. Promotion to 50% requires: error rate under 0.5% for 15 minutes, p99 latency within 10% of baseline, and no open Sentinel alerts. Rollback is automatic if either threshold breaches twice. Gate decisions are logged to the canary audit table; to inspect past gate outcomes, query it directly via:

database URL for bahop-yagep: mssql://sildor_svc:35ha7jz@db-fb6d.nelvrodyn.example:5432/casath

# Service Accounts: String Extraction

The `extract-i18n` script pulls translatable strings from all Bramblewick repos and pushes them to the Glossa service. It runs under the `i18n-extractor` service account. Do not run it under your personal account; Glossa rate-limits individual users aggressively. The account has write access to the staging catalog only. Set the token in your shell before invoking the script. The current staging token is below.

API key for kahap-kafog: zpat15_6qzxZ7YR8aDwjmp

The waveform preview in Clipforge renders from a downsampled peak file rather than the raw audio, generated at upload time by the Brindle worker pool. This keeps scrubbing responsive even on hour-long sessions, at the cost of a few seconds of preprocessing. For the release, we froze the downsampling parameters after testing against Orla's podcast corpus — changing them invalidates every cached peak file. The shipped constants are these.

limits module of fafog-tawef:
CAPS = {
    "belath": 369,
    "queneth": 818,
    "ralwyn": 169,
    "goriel": 1004,
    "novvan": 808,
}

Prepared for branch managers. This quarter's review confirms a customer-concentration risk: the Renwick Hospitality account now represents 38% of group revenue, up from 29% a year ago. Payment terms remain favourable, but any reduction in Renwick's ordering would materially affect the Ashgrove and Pentley branches first. Finance recommends each branch identify two mid-size accounts for development and report pipeline progress monthly. Diversification targets and the contingency position are set out in the confidential note below.

board note of kawip-yajof: The renewal with Zorixox Group closes at $10 million a year, 15 percent below the last contract. Project Druix slips by a full year because of the tooling delay.